A heavy, brush-drawn script-like face with a consistent forward slant and visibly variable stroke width. Letterforms are built from rounded, slightly compressed shapes with soft terminals and a bouncy baseline, while counters stay fairly open despite the weight. Edges show deliberate roughness—inky wobble, speckling, and worn-in patches—creating an irregular print texture across stems, bowls, and joins. Spacing is moderately loose and the overall rhythm feels hand-set rather than mechanically uniform.

Best suited for display contexts where texture is an asset: posters, packaging, album art, event promos, and headline treatments. It works well for short bursts of copy—titles, pull quotes, and labels—especially when you want a handmade, slightly weathered feel rather than clean readability at small sizes.

The texture and slanted, marker-like construction give a casual, energetic tone that reads as handmade and imperfect in an intentional way. It evokes DIY signage and rough-printed ephemera—friendly and approachable, with a gritty edge that keeps it from feeling polished or corporate.

The design appears intended to capture the look of bold brush lettering that has been printed or stamped with imperfect ink coverage. Its combination of slant, pressure-driven strokes, and distressed surface aims to deliver an expressive, human-made voice that feels lively and rough-around-the-edges.

The numerals and caps match the same brushy construction, with rounded forms and occasional thickened spots that mimic pressure changes. At text sizes the distressing remains prominent, so the font’s character comes through strongly even in short phrases, while longer paragraphs may feel intentionally noisy and expressive.
